Buyer's checklist for Benrinnes

  1. Verify provenance. For bottles over £500, ask for receipts, original photos, and ideally a seller who is named on the auction house's verified accounts list.
  2. Check fill level. Low shoulder fill on a 25+ year old bottle is normal; mid-shoulder isn't. Loss of liquid is permanent.
  3. Inspect closures. Wax-dipped seals can hide damage. Loose corks risk evaporation. Reputable houses photograph closely — ask for higher-res images if not provided.
  4. Compare hammer to wsky1 median. If a lot is >15% above our 12-month median, you're either bidding on something special (book, presentation case, signed) or overpaying.
  5. Add buyer's premium + VAT. Your total is hammer × (1 + premium %) + any VAT. For a £1,000 hammer at Bonhams (27.5%) with UK VAT on the premium, your real cost is closer to £1,330.
  6. Shipping & insurance. International shipping of spirits is restricted; many houses use specialist couriers. Get a quote before you bid, not after.
